Cyril Ducottet who formally operated informally as the Neo Lab with his partners Shams Bhanji from Tanzania and Michiel Van Osterhout of the Netherlands have now established a formal production house in Kampala with the intention of carrying on their dynamic approaches to production. Cyril Ducottet over the last ten years became one of the most distinctive creators of highly original music videos and multimedia presentations working with African musicians. Shams Bhanji was one of the first filmmakers in Kampala to commit himself to very short precise films which had a major impact on what we define as third stream film-makers: those not fitting into the downtown soap video scene nor into the bigger feature film scheme. However this group finally did produce a feature film out of Uganda which was actually shot on the island of Zanzibar in Tanzania. This film has already had a strong international showing. Also given the fact that Ducottet, Bhanji and Osterhout have a strong track record in very creative documentaries and have established special relationships with local NGOs such as Raising Voices that gave them unheard of creative latitude for their work bodes very well for this fledging organization which has already produced an initial set of unique documentaries and is currently in post production on an ambitious short film which follows up on some of the groundbreaking creative shorts they had made earlier as Neo Lab..
